语音唤醒技术作为一种新兴的人机交互方式,近年来在智能家居、智能音箱、智能手机等多个领域得到了广泛应用。本文将从技术革新和用户体验两个方面,深入解析语音唤醒的发展历程及其带来的变革。
一、语音唤醒技术概述
1. 技术原理
语音唤醒技术,即通过语音指令唤醒设备,实现与设备的交互。其核心原理包括:
- 声音采集:通过麦克风采集用户的声音信号。
- 声音处理:对采集到的声音信号进行预处理,如降噪、增强等。
- 唤醒词识别:通过算法识别唤醒词,如“小爱同学”、“天猫精灵”等。
- 设备唤醒:识别到唤醒词后,唤醒设备并进入交互状态。
2. 技术发展
近年来,语音唤醒技术发展迅速,主要体现在以下几个方面:
- 算法优化:随着深度学习等人工智能技术的应用,唤醒词识别准确率不断提高。
- 硬件升级:麦克风、处理器等硬件设备的性能提升,为语音唤醒提供了更好的支持。
- 场景拓展:语音唤醒技术逐渐应用于更多场景,如智能家居、车载系统等。
二、技术革新带来的变革
1. 交互方式的变革
语音唤醒技术改变了传统的交互方式,使得用户可以通过语音指令与设备进行交互,无需触摸屏幕或按键,更加便捷。
2. 用户体验的提升
语音唤醒技术提高了用户体验,主要体现在以下几个方面:
- 便捷性:用户可以通过语音指令完成各种操作,无需繁琐的步骤。
- 智能化:设备能够根据用户的语音指令进行智能识别和响应,满足个性化需求。
- 舒适性:在驾驶、烹饪等场景下,语音交互更加舒适,避免双手操作带来的不便。
三、案例分析
以下是一些语音唤醒技术的应用案例:
1. 智能音箱
智能音箱是语音唤醒技术的重要应用场景之一。以“天猫精灵”为例,用户可以通过语音指令播放音乐、查询天气、控制智能家居设备等。
# Python代码示例:控制智能音箱播放音乐
def play_music(device, music_name):
device.speak("播放音乐:" + music_name)
device.play(music_name)
# 创建智能音箱对象
device = SmartSpeaker()
# 播放指定音乐
play_music(device, "Yesterday")
2. 智能手机
智能手机也逐步引入语音唤醒技术。以“小爱同学”为例,用户可以通过语音指令控制手机播放音乐、查天气、发短信等。
# Python代码示例:控制智能手机播放音乐
def play_music(phone, music_name):
phone.speak("播放音乐:" + music_name)
phone.play(music_name)
# 创建智能手机对象
phone = SmartPhone()
# 播放指定音乐
play_music(phone, "Shape of You")
四、总结
语音唤醒技术作为一种新兴的人机交互方式,正逐渐改变着我们的生活。随着技术的不断革新和应用的拓展,语音唤醒将为用户带来更加便捷、智能的体验。
